Output be5896343b9260c0e5d6bafd3aa31ffdd0289187551926292954c0ec4a986c3a:0

value
32651824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ab5a30fc50b2015f128b1f6fa601b7b9439a82e OP_EQUAL
address
3CsqxJbkv25uRL6NtwvZAECKuaVMtkKeWG
transaction
be5896343b9260c0e5d6bafd3aa31ffdd0289187551926292954c0ec4a986c3a
spent
true